Sojourner Truth’s “Ain’t I a Woman?” speech
Sojourner Truth’s “Ain’t I a Woman?” speech is an 1851 address by the formerly enslaved abolitionist that powerfully challenged prevailing notions of race and gender, asserting Black women’s humanity and rights within both the antislavery and early women’s rights movements.
